The syntax %{#{'?'}} , while legal (it is equivalent to '?'), makes
all the following text appear in font-lock-string-face.
The same happens with %{#{"?"}} , and seems to rise from the ?" or ?'
part: if I put a space (or whatever) after the ? , things work.
Real life example (from the sources of rubyonrails):
self.class_eval %{
def self.#{method_id}(*args)
guard_protected_attributes = false
if args[0].is_a?(Hash)
guard_protected_attributes = true
attributes = args[0].with_indifferent_access
find_attributes = attributes.slice(*[:#{attribute_names.join(',:')}])
else
find_attributes = attributes =
construct_attributes_from_arguments([:#{attribute_names.join(',:')}],
args)
end
options = { :conditions => find_attributes }
set_readonly_option!(options)
record = find_initial(options)
if record.nil?
record = self.new { |r| r.send(:attributes=, attributes,
guard_protected_attributes) }
#{'yield(record) if block_given?'}
#{'record.save' if instantiator == :create}
record
else
record
end
end
}, __FILE__, __LINE__
